Why is Apple M1 better than Qualcomm Snapdragon 870?

  • 17.78% faster CPU speed?
    4 x 3.2 GHz & 4 x 2 GHzvs1 x 3.2 GHz & 3 x 2.42 GHz & 4 x 1.8 GHz
  • 2 nm smaller semiconductor size?
    5 nmvs7 nm
  • 10.2 MB bigger L2 cache?
    12 MBvs1.8 MB
  • 191 KB bigger L1 cache?
    192 KBvs1 KB
  • 1.24 MB/core more L2 cache per core?
    1.5 MB/corevs0.26 MB/core
  • 24.25 GB/s more memory bandwidth?
    68.25 GB/svs44 GB/s
  • 2.12x higher multi-core Geekbench 5 result?
    7404vs3488
  • 1.66x higher single-core Geekbench 5 result?
    1710vs1029

Why is Qualcomm Snapdragon 870 better than Apple M1?

  • 3.8W lower TDP?
    10Wvs13.8W
  • Has integrated LTE?
  • 1 Higher version of DDR memory supported?
    5vs4
  • Has 5G support?

I own an m1 iPad Pro and I am making this review to appreciate how great the m1 chip is, even still in early 2022 (to be expected). I use my iPad for productivity and m1 makes typing word documents or researching seamless and very fast paced, it loads websites and videos (on YouTube) extraordinarily fast (note that this is also based upon internet speed) and does so effortlessly. For gaming, m1 handles most games like a champ, there are some more graphic intensive games such as certain first person shooters that are slightly choppy at times (for me at least) but otherwise, I get a solid frame rate. It does heat up a little bit but it's not to the point its unbearable to the touch. Power efficiency is great as I still have extra charge left at the end of the day even after a whole day's worth of usage. Overall, the M1 chip has made my computing world quite fantastic and I am satisfied with amazing technology it has to offer.
